Pano Scrobbler 开源项目教程
1. 项目的目录结构及介绍
Pano Scrobbler 项目的目录结构如下:
pano-scrobbler/
├── app
│ ├── baselineprofile
│ ├── fdroid-repo
│ ├── gradle
│ ├── misc
│ ├── psd
│ ├── py-scripts
│ └── shields
├── libsConfig
│ └── libraries
├── .gitignore
├── LICENSE
├── README.md
├── build.gradle.kts
├── crowdin.yml
├── funding.yml
├── gradle.properties
├── gradlew
├── gradlew.bat
├── instructions.md
└── settings.gradle.kts
目录介绍
app
: 包含应用程序的主要代码和资源文件。baselineprofile
: 基准配置文件。fdroid-repo
: F-Droid 仓库相关文件。gradle
: Gradle 构建工具相关文件。misc
: 杂项文件。psd
: Photoshop 文件。py-scripts
: Python 脚本。shields
: 项目徽章。
libsConfig
: 库配置文件。libraries
: 库文件。
.gitignore
: Git 忽略文件配置。LICENSE
: 项目许可证文件。README.md
: 项目说明文档。build.gradle.kts
: 构建脚本。crowdin.yml
: Crowdin 本地化配置文件。funding.yml
: 资金支持配置文件。gradle.properties
: Gradle 属性文件。gradlew
: Gradle 包装器脚本。gradlew.bat
: Gradle 包装器批处理脚本。instructions.md
: 使用说明文档。settings.gradle.kts
: Gradle 设置脚本。
2. 项目的启动文件介绍
项目的启动文件主要是 app
目录下的 MainActivity.kt
文件。这个文件是应用程序的主活动,负责启动应用程序并加载主界面。
3. 项目的配置文件介绍
项目的配置文件主要包括以下几个:
build.gradle.kts
: 构建脚本,定义了项目的依赖、插件和其他构建配置。gradle.properties
: Gradle 属性文件,包含了一些 Gradle 构建工具的配置参数。settings.gradle.kts
: Gradle 设置脚本,定义了项目的模块和仓库配置。
这些配置文件是项目构建和运行的基础,确保项目能够正确编译和运行。
以上是 Pano Scrobbler 开源项目的目录结构、启动文件和配置文件的介绍。希望这份教程能帮助你更好地理解和使用该项目。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考